Career ServiceRight of Residence and Labor Law after graduation

05.05.2022 |  16:00  -  17:45 Uhr

Speaker/workshoplead: Dinara Mukhutdinova (Managing Consultant / Team Lead Germany Immigraton, Newland Chase Germany GmbH)

The lecturer graduated 2015 as an International at TU Dresden with a master degree in International Relations, and has since been working as Immigration Consultant (now Senior) for big consulting companies. The purpose of this workshop is to help you (international students) to better understand German immigration law and employment regulation during your studies and especially after your graduation. She will give you practical solutions for your applications and answer such questions as: Which opportunities do you have? What deadlines have to be considered? What documents need to be prepared for your application with the Immigration Office? Especially the Skilled Immigration Act (Fachkräfteeinwanderungsgesetz, FEG) effective from March 2020 will be looked at closer to how it offers new ways into the German job market.
